On Wednesday, January 17, former Millennium High School standout, Jasmine Singleton’s current college team, the San Jose State Spartans, lost 64-68 in their NCAA D1 game against the Boise State Broncos.

The game took place in San Jose, California. This was the first matchup against the Boise State Broncos this season.

The San Jose State Spartans’ next game is scheduled for Saturday, January 20 at 3 p.m. in San Diego, California.
